There were 83 applications received, and registration was effected in 80 cases, as compared with 113 applications and 108 registrations in the previous year. The fees amounted to £25, being £2 less than in 1916. Traoe-marks. Last year 619 applications for registration of trade-marks were received, 47 short of the number in the previous year. The amount received in fees in respect of trade-marks was £1,825 165., as against £1,191 4s. for 1916, an increase of £634 12s. The revenue would have shown a falling-off, as the general business under this head was less than in the previous year, had it not been for the renewal fees in respect of marks registered before the year 1890, which, as has already been pointed out, fall due simultaneously at the expiry of every fourteen years from that date. Owing to delay in the mails and other causes due to the war, fees in many of those cases did not come to hand until the present year. The number of trade-marks on the Register at the end of the year was 10,276. Countries from which Applications received. Residents of New Zealand lodged 250 applications, 30 more than in 1916, and persons in other countries 374, 77 less than the number for 1916. Goods for which Trade-marks registered. The largest number of applications i-eceived in any one class is 103 (in Class 42, substances used as food or as ingredients in food), as compared with 132 in 1916; and an inoreas© occurs in 18 classes, while a decrease is shown in 24 classes.
